Due to the railroads, American settlers were able to travel west in larger numbers. How did this migration impact American India

ns?
History
1 answer:
SVETLANKA909090 [29]3 years ago
7 0
Native Americans were negatively impacted by the migration of American settlers because they were often confronted with violence to leave their land and homes to make room for the settlers.

How did the Counter Reformation<br> strengthen the Catholic Church?
SpyIntel [72]

Answer:

The Counter-Reformation

Explanation:

The Council of Trent, which met off and on from 1545 through 1563, articulated the Church's answer to the problems that triggered the Reformation and to the reformers themselves. The Catholic Church of the Counter-Reformation era grew more spiritual, more literate, and more educated.
